How much do booking associ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for booking associate in the United States is $19.87,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.90 and $20.67 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Booking Associ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Booking Associate,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and experience with reservation or scheduling systems,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with booking software, CRM platforms, and office productivity tools like Microsoft Office is typ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and customer service skills help you manage client inquiries and resolve scheduling issues effectively. These skills ensure efficient operations, high customer satisfaction, and accurate record-keeping in a busy booking environment.

What are Booking Associates?

Booking Associates are professionals responsible for managing reservations and scheduling appointments or events for organizations such as hotels, entertainment venues, or travel agencies. They handle customer inquiries, process bookings, and ensure that all reservation details are accurate and up-to-date. Booking Associates also coordinate with other departments, resolve conflicts or issues related to bookings, and provide excellent customer service to ensure a smooth experience for clients.

What are the most common challenges faced by a Booking Associate, and how can they be effectively managed?

Booking Associates often encounter challenges such as managing high volumes of reservations, handling last-minute changes, and ensuring accurate data entry. To effectively manage these, strong organizational skills and attention to detail are essential, as is familiarity with booking software and clear communication with both clients and team members. Building a solid workflow for prioritizing urgent tasks and regularly updating reservation logs can help prevent errors and ensure smooth operations.

Job description

General Description:
  • This position requires working at the County Regional Central Booking Center located inside the Lehigh County Prison and involves photographing, fingerprinting, DUI testing and monitoring arraignments for adults and juveniles who were arrested for various crimes by Police Departments throughout the County.

Typical Examples of Work:
  • Photographs defendants using the CPIN system.
  • Fingerprints defendants using the LIVESCAN system.
  • Coordinates arraignments with the various Lehigh County Magisterial District Judges offices.
  • Videotapes, interviews and tests suspected DUI operators.
  • Monitors defendants for their safety and welfare while in custody.
  • Prepares paperwork for Lehigh County Prison, defendants and the Court system.
  • Processes the transition of defendants and their personal property to Lehigh County Prison.
  • Performs related work as required.

Required Skills, Knowledge, & Abilities:
  • Ability to interact with law-enforcement personnel and defendants. Knowledge of the criminal justice process.
  • Basic understanding of the criminal offenses grading system. Knowledge of different criminal forms.
  • Basic computer knowledge.

Acceptable Training & Experience:
  • Education equivalent to completion of the twelfth school grade with two years experience as a Police Officer or an Associates Degree.
  • Or any equivalent combination of acceptable training and experience which has provided the knowledge, skills and abilities cited above.
